Generador de UUID

Genera y copia varios identificadores únicos (UUIDs).

Configuración de Generación de ID
Selecciona el formato y las opciones para los IDs a generar
IDs Generados
Aleatorio
Lista de IDs generados. Haz clic para copiar.
Detalles del Formato de ID

Estándar RFC 4122 UUID

UUID v1: Marca de Tiempo + Dirección MAC
Ordenación por tiempo garantizada, identificable por máquina
UUID v3: Espacio de Nombres + Nombre + MD5
Determinista, la misma entrada produce el mismo resultado
UUID v4: Completamente Aleatorio
El más común, aleatorio de 122 bits
UUID v5: Espacio de Nombres + Nombre + SHA-1
Hash más seguro que v3
UUID v6: v1 Ordenable por Tiempo
Optimización de índice de DB
UUID v7: Marca de Tiempo + Aleatorio
Último estándar, ordenable

Formatos de ID Alternativos

NanoID: ID Seguro para URL
Longitud variable, conjunto de caracteres personalizado
CUID2: ID Resistente a Colisiones
Seguro para entornos distribuidos, longitud variable
ULID: ID Ordenable
26 caracteres, codificado en Base32
KSUID: ID Ordenable por K
Ordenado por tiempo, codificado en Base62
Snowflake: ID de Sistema Distribuido
Desarrollado por Twitter, entero de 64 bits

Recomendaciones de Uso

  • Propósito general: UUID v4, UUID v7
  • Claves primarias de base de datos: UUID v7, ULID, KSUID
  • Para URLs: NanoID, CUID2
  • Generación determinista: UUID v3, UUID v5
  • Sistemas distribuidos: Snowflake, KSUID
  • Ordenación por tiempo importante: UUID v6, UUID v7, ULID